3D Printing in Oral Surgery
To improve the area of dental surgery, you can check out the subtopic of 3D printing in dental surgery. This innovative innovation has the possible to transform the way dental surgeons run and deal with clients. Right here are four essential methods which 3D printing is shaping the field:
- ** Customized Surgical Guides **: 3D printing enables the development of very exact and patient-specific surgical guides, improving the precision and effectiveness of procedures.
- ** Implant Prosthetics **: With 3D printing, oral specialists can produce personalized dental implant prosthetics that completely fit a patient's special anatomy, resulting in better results and patient fulfillment.
- ** Bone Grafting **: 3D printing makes it possible for the production of patient-specific bone grafts, decreasing the need for traditional grafting techniques and improving recovery and healing time.
- ** Education and Educating **: 3D printing can be made use of to develop realistic surgical models for academic objectives, enabling dental doctors to exercise intricate treatments prior to doing them on clients.
With its prospective to improve precision, personalization, and training, 3D printing is an interesting advancement in the field of oral surgery.
Minimally Invasive Techniques
To further progress the field of dental surgery, accept the possibility of minimally invasive strategies that can considerably benefit both doctors and individuals alike.

These techniques involve using smaller sized cuts and specialized tools to perform procedures with precision and performance.
By using innovative imaging innovation, such as cone beam of light calculated tomography (CBCT), doctors can accurately plan and implement surgeries with marginal invasiveness.
Additionally, using lasers in oral surgery enables precise tissue cutting and coagulation, causing minimized blood loss and lowered recovery time.
With minimally invasive strategies, individuals can experience quicker recovery, lowered scarring, and improved end results, making it an important facet of the future of oral surgery.
